Find Answers to Your Questions

Explore millions of answers from experts and enthusiasts.

What is Reinforcement Learning in Robotics?

Reinforcement Learning (RL) is a subset of machine learning that focuses on how agents ought to take actions in an environment to maximize cumulative rewards. In robotics, RL empowers robots to learn from their interactions and improve performance over time. By receiving feedback in the form of rewards or penalties based on their actions, robots can deduce the most effective strategies for tasks ranging from simple movements to complex problem-solving scenarios.

The RL process begins with the robot observing its current state and selecting an action based on a policy, which is often represented as a neural network. Once the action is taken, the robot receives feedback from the environment, updating its knowledge base. This iterative learning loop enables robots to adapt and refine their behavior, making them more efficient over time.

One of the most significant advantages of using RL in robotics is its ability to handle various real-world scenarios where complete knowledge of the environment is not feasible. Robots can improve their capabilities through exploration and exploitation of actions, ultimately leading to robust performance. Applications include industrial automation, autonomous navigation, and human-robot interaction, among others.

Similar Questions:

How can a robot learn from human feedback using reinforcement learning?
View Answer
What learning paradigms are compatible with reinforcement learning in robotics?
View Answer
How do robots learn using reinforcement learning?
View Answer
How can transfer learning be combined with reinforcement learning in robotics?
View Answer
How does reinforcement learning support robot learning through trial and error?
View Answer
How are deep learning architectures influencing reinforcement learning in robotics?
View Answer